Get in Touch** The Acura repair market in Eatonton itself is limited and generalized. Residents have access to competent local mechanics (like C&C Automotive) for a wide range of repairs, which offers convenience and often more competitive labor rates. However, for the highly specialized services requested—particularly SH-AWD, official hybrid system service, and certified ADAS calibration—the options are extremely limited locally. This creates a two-tier market: * **Local Generalists:** High-quality independent shops that can handle the majority of Acura maintenance and repair needs (engines, standard transmissions, suspension) with great customer satisfaction and lower costs. * **Regional Specialists:** The authorized dealership in Macon, which is the sole provider for factory-mandated procedures and has exclusive access to certain proprietary tools and software. Competition is moderate among local shops, but the dealership faces no direct local competition for brand-specific work. Typical pricing reflects this: local independents charge $90-$130/hour, while dealership labor rates are typically $140-$180/hour. For an Eatonton Acura owner, the choice often comes down to the complexity of the repair versus the convenience of location.

In Eatonton, common Acura issues include suspension wear from our rural roads and potholes, as well as air conditioning system strain due to Georgia's high heat and humidity. Older models may also experience transmission issues, which a local specialist can accurately diagnose.
Look for a shop with certified Acura or Honda-specific technicians and positive online reviews from local customers. In a smaller community like Eatonton, personal recommendations from neighbors or checking with local auto parts stores for referrals can also lead you to a reliable, established mechanic.
Typically, independent repair shops in Eatonton offer more competitive labor rates than dealerships in larger cities, saving you on cost and travel time. However, always request a detailed written estimate to compare, ensuring it includes genuine or high-quality aftermarket parts for a fair comparison.
Seek immediate local service in Eatonton for critical warnings like the check engine light flashing, the oil pressure light, or overheating, as driving on rural highways to Macon could cause severe damage. For less urgent lights, a local shop can perform a diagnostic scan to advise you.
Yes, the hot, humid climate necessitates more frequent attention to your cooling system, battery, and air conditioning to prevent failure. It's also wise to have your brakes and tires checked more often if you frequently drive on dusty or gravel back roads common in the area.
